Trump the COVID Cuomosexual


Who says bromance is dead?

Our ever-fickle ex-prez Donald Trump has found a new fave in an old enemy: disgraced former New York Gov. Andrew Cuomo, on whom he basically showered praise from his Truth Social account for his handling of New York’s COVID crisis by contrasting it favorably with that of chief GOP rival Fla. Gov. Ron DeSantis. 

Trump’s added yet another hat — prominent Cuomosexual — to the many he already wears (only president to be impeached twice; only president to appear in a Home Alone sequel, etc). 

And Cuomo, a founding member of his own fan club, kindly reciprocated, tweeting that “Donald Trump tells the truth, finally. New York got hit first and worst but New Yorkers acted responsibly. Florida’s policy of denial allowed Covid to spread and that’s why they had a very large second wave.”

But as sweet as it is to see this bipartisan crush flowering, it’s important to remember a few key details. 

On the most basic measure of COVID outcomes, age-adjusted deaths, Florida did far better than New York: Per the CDC, the Sunshine State saw 245 deaths per 100,000 residents, New York almost 312.

And DeSantis managed this without any of the terrible damage Cuomo’s clampdowns did to businesses, schools and life here in general (or the excess deaths they caused).

New Yorkers know it, too.

They left the state in droves, and Florida saw its population bloom and its economy boom.

This isn’t about the facts, of course.

Trump’s trying to hide his own record on COVID — letting Dr. Anthony Fauci & Co. push the nation into needless, endless, harmful lockdowns — from primary voters while slamming a big threat.

Cuomo’s embarked on what has got to be the most chutzpah-laden rehabilitation tour in American political history (and he has some stiff competition).

Still, these two are perfect for each other: big egos, famous dads, questionable ethics and a deep love of attention. 

The fling of the summer, in a word — though it would make for a third-party ticket of our nightmares.
